You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users@tomcat.apache.org by Travis Stevens <Tr...@noaa.gov> on 2005/01/21 22:23:56 UTC
Bug, context not reloading on startup.
Hello, I hope everyone is doing well.
I am experiencing two problems with Tomcat and I think they both stem
from the same issue.
I have been deploying an application using the tomcat manager by
specifying a Contact Path, XML Configuration file URL and a Directory
URL. Because I am specifying the directory URL, I do not add a docBase
attribute to the Context element in the configuration file.
When I initially deploy the webapp, it works great. Problems arise when
I restart tomcat. The first debug statement that catches my eye is:
INFO: Processing Context configuration file URL
file:/home/tns/bin/jakarta-tomcat-5.0.28/conf/Catalina/localhost/nmmr.xml
The above is the XML Configuration file that I specified in the tomcat
manager. It does not specify a docBase. The next debug statement
states the the context cannot start:
SEVERE: Error starting static Resources
java.lang.IllegalArgumentException: Document base
/home/tns/bin/tomcat/webapps/nmmr does not exist or is not a readable
directory
The document base specified in the log files is NOT the Directory URL I
specified in the Tomcat Manager.
If I do not specify an XML Configuration file, one is created that looks
like so:
SEVERE: Error starting static Resources
java.lang.IllegalArgumentException: Document base
/home/tns/bin/tomcat/webapps/nmmr does not exist or is not a readable
directory
All in all, it seems that tomcat should add the docBase attribute to its
local copy of the Configuration file if the directory is specified
external to the configuration file.
-Trav
---------------------------------------------------------------------
To unsubscribe, e-mail: tomcat-user-unsubscribe@jakarta.apache.org
For additional commands, e-mail: tomcat-user-help@jakarta.apache.org